An air ambulance landed at Buckshaw Parkway railway station at around 1.15pm, with onboard medics rushing on foot to a nearby building site in Ordnance Road.
Paramedics in a rapid response unit and an ambulance also responded to the 999 call, with the man taken to Royal Preston Hospital by road.

British Transport Police officers at Buckshaw Parkway train station also rushed to the scene to assist with the emergency.
A spokesman for North West Ambulance Service said: "We got a call at 1.04pm regarding an incident in Ordnance Road.
We’ve mobilised an ambulance, air ambulance and rapid response vehicle to the scene.
"We’ve taken a patient to hospital by road in a serious condition."
